  • Based on true seeds, KU has the easiest path to the Final Four. Louisville is the weakest 2 seed (8th overall), Purdue is the weakest 4 seed (16th overall), Iowa St. is the weakest 5 seed (20th overall), Creighton is the weakest 6 seed (24th overall), Michigan is the 2nd weakest 7 seed (27th overall), and Michigan St. is the 2nd weakest 9 seed (37th overall).

    Oregon is the strongest 3 seed (9th overall), but the reality is they’re probably the weakest 3 seed with Chris Boucher’s injury factored in. Miami is the 2nd strongest 8 seed (30th overall), but they’re one of the most offensively challenged teams in the field.

    So according to the NCAA Selection Committee, we have the weakest 2, 4, 5, and 6 seeds and the 2nd weakest 7 and 9 seeds.
